1. Banasura Sagar Dam:
Banasura Sagar Dam, the largest earthen dam in India, is a
striking man-made wonder nestled in the hills of Wayanad. With a picturesque
backdrop of hills and the tranquil Banasura Lake, it's a haven for nature
lovers and water enthusiasts.
2. Wayanad Wildlife Sanctuary:
The Wayanad Wildlife Sanctuary is a haven for wildlife
enthusiasts. This lush forest reserve is home to a variety of flora and fauna,
including elephants, tigers, leopards, and numerous bird species. Explore the
sanctuary on a wildlife safari for an immersive experience.
3. Edakkal Caves:
The Edakkal Caves, an archaeological marvel, showcase
ancient rock engravings and inscriptions dating back to the Stone Age. A visit
to these caves not only provides a glimpse into prehistoric art but also offers
breathtaking views of the surrounding landscapes.
4. Thirunelli Temple:
The ancient Thirunelli Temple is a sacred pilgrimage site
set amidst lush forests and hills. Devotees visit to seek blessings and perform
ancestral rites. The temple's architecture and the serene surroundings make it
a must-visit for cultural enthusiasts.
5. Chembra Peak:
Chembra Peak, the highest peak in Wayanad, offers a
challenging trekking adventure. The trek to the top takes you through lush
green meadows and culminates at a heart-shaped lake, which is sure to leave you
in awe of nature's beauty.
6. Kuruva Island:
Kuruva Island, situated in the midst of the Kabini River, is
a serene and untouched natural paradise. The island is covered in dense forests
and teems with diverse flora and fauna. A leisurely stroll or bamboo rafting
here promises a tranquil experience.
7. Pookode Lake:
Pookode Lake is a stunning freshwater lake surrounded by
lush greenery. Boating on the lake and enjoying the serene ambiance is a
favorite pastime for tourists. The lake's calm waters reflect the greenery
around, creating a magical atmosphere.
8. Tea and Coffee Plantations:
Wayanad is renowned for its lush tea and coffee plantations
that adorn the landscape. A visit to these plantations not only offers a chance
to learn about the process of tea and coffee production but also allows you to
enjoy the verdant beauty of the region.
9. Lakkidi Viewpoint:
Lakkidi Viewpoint is known as the 'Gateway to Wayanad.' The
viewpoint offers panoramic vistas of the Western Ghats and the winding roads
that lead into the region, making it a perfect stop for photographers.
